Effective onboarding is essential for guiding new users toward long-term engagement. Among various strategies, micro-interactions stand out as subtle yet powerful tools to reinforce user motivation, clarify actions, and create memorable experiences. This article provides an expert-level, actionable blueprint for designing, implementing, and optimizing micro-interactions during onboarding to maximize user engagement.
1. Identifying Critical Micro-Interactions that Influence User Motivation
The first step toward mastering micro-interactions is pinpointing which interactions significantly impact user motivation and perception during onboarding. These typically include:
- Button Feedback: Immediate visual or tactile response when users click or tap a button, confirming their action.
- Progress Confirmation: Visual cues that reassure users they are on the right track after completing each step.
- Data Entry Prompts: Inline validations that prevent errors and promote confidence during form filling.
- Navigation Cues: Subtle animations or highlights guiding users to next essential actions.
To identify these, conduct user research and analyze drop-off points, focusing on moments where users hesitate or abandon the flow. Use heatmaps, session recordings, and surveys to gather insights about behavior and confusion triggers. Prioritize micro-interactions that can directly influence motivation and reduce friction.
2. Step-by-Step Guide to Implementing Micro-Animations that Reinforce Onboarding Goals
Step 1: Define Clear Objectives for Each Micro-Interaction
Determine what each micro-interaction should achieve—whether it’s confirming an action, providing feedback, or guiding to the next step. For example, a checkmark animation upon form submission should clearly signal success.
Step 2: Choose Appropriate Animation Types
- Micro-animations: Small, subtle motions like fades, slides, or bouncing effects that draw attention without distraction.
- Progressive Animations: Sequential effects that reveal information step-by-step, reinforcing progression.
- Feedback Animations: Immediate visual cues such as color changes, checkmarks, or icon movements.
Step 3: Implement Using CSS and JavaScript
Leverage CSS transitions and keyframes for lightweight, performant animations. For more complex interactions, use JavaScript libraries like GSAP or Anime.js. For example, to animate a checkmark:
<div class="checkmark"></div>
<style>
.checkmark {
width: 24px;
height: 24px;
border-radius: 50%;
border: 2px solid #27ae60;
position: relative;
opacity: 0;
transition: opacity 0.3s ease;
}
.checkmark.show {
opacity: 1;
}
</style>
<script>
function showCheckmark() {
document.querySelector('.checkmark').classList.add('show');
}
</script>
Trigger the animation via JavaScript after successful form submission, ensuring it provides positive reinforcement.
Step 4: Test and Refine
Use tools like BrowserStack for cross-browser testing, and incorporate user feedback sessions to refine micro-interactions. Track engagement metrics to assess whether animations improve completion rates or reduce confusion.
3. Case Study: Using Micro-Interactions to Reduce User Confusion and Increase Completion Rates
A SaaS platform noticed high drop-off during account setup. They implemented micro-interactions as follows:
- Animated progress dots that pulse and enlarge when users complete each step, providing visual reinforcement.
- Inline validation animations that highlight errors with green checkmarks or red crosses, accompanied by subtle shake effects to draw attention.
- Contextual tooltips with fade-in animations that offer hints exactly when users seem stuck, triggered by inactivity or repeated errors.
Results showed a 25% increase in onboarding completion and a decrease in user confusion reports. The micro-interactions created a sense of progress and reassurance, reducing cognitive load and frustration.
4. Common Pitfalls and How to Avoid Them in Micro-Interaction Design
- Over-Animation: Excessive or flashy animations can distract or annoy users. Keep micro-interactions subtle and purposeful.
- Inconsistent Feedback: Ensure that visual cues are uniform across the platform to build predictability and trust.
- Performance Bottlenecks: Heavy animations may cause lag, especially on mobile devices. Optimize animations for smoothness and low resource use.
- Ignoring Accessibility: Use sufficient contrast, avoid flashing effects, and ensure keyboard navigation compatibility.
“Micro-interactions should delight without distracting. When designed thoughtfully, they subtly guide users and reinforce positive behaviors.”
5. Advanced Tips for Embedding Micro-Interactions in Onboarding
Use Data-Driven Triggers
Leverage analytics to identify where users struggle. For instance, if many users abandon at a particular form field, trigger micro-interactions like helper tooltips or animated prompts after detection of repeated errors or inactivity.
Automate Personalization with User Behavior
Adjust micro-interactions dynamically based on user segments. For example, new users might receive more guided animations, while experienced users see minimal cues, reducing redundancy and frustration.
Integrate with Broader Engagement Strategies
Ensure micro-interactions align with overall onboarding goals and are linked to subsequent engagement activities, such as personalized emails or in-app messages that acknowledge completed micro-interactions.
By meticulously designing and implementing micro-interactions during onboarding, companies can significantly boost user motivation, reduce confusion, and increase completion rates. Remember, the key is subtlety, consistency, and data-driven refinement. These micro-moments, though small, have the power to transform onboarding into a delightful, engaging experience that fosters long-term loyalty.
For a broader understanding of foundational onboarding strategies, explore our comprehensive guide {tier1_anchor}. To deepen your micro-interaction expertise, visit {tier2_anchor}.
